Welcome to our 4th Dark Minisode of Season 18,
Today, an anonymous listener describes their run ins with the paranormal since a child, and brings forward some very thought provoking theories regarding why the things they encountered may have taken place. There are also some amazing descriptions of what was witnessed which prove that, forgive the pun, the devil is in the detail when it comes to something seemingly innocuous being downright spine chilling.
